‘Thor’ hammers ‘Best Man Holiday’

NEW YORK — In an unlikely battle of sequels, “Thor: The Dark World” bested “The Best Man Holiday” at the box office. Disney’s “Thor: The Dark World” continued its box-office reign with $38.5 million in its second week of release, according to studio estimates Sunday. On stage in Gorham

The Gorham High School Theatre Program will present Moliere’s classic French farce, “The Imaginary Invalid,” in the McCormack Performing Arts Center at the school, on Nov. 15, 16, 22 and 22, at 7:30 p.m. There will be one matinee performance on Nov. 17 at 2.
